Molecular vs. Empirical Formulae

Molecular vs. Empirical Formulae

Ball-and-stick model of butane and its empirical formula

Chemists use symbols and numbers to describe exactly what is happening in a reaction. When dealing with simple molecules, we use two different types of formula depending on the information we need.
